Morocco Names Hamdallah and Al-Karti in Starting XI Against Oman
Tarik Saktioui, head coach of the Moroccan local-players team currently taking part in the Arab Cup, has announced the lineup to face Oman today, Friday, at Khalifa International Stadium, in the second round of the group stage of the tournament.
Saktioui recalled Abdul Razak Hamdallah to lead the attack, replacing Tarik Tsioudali, and handed Walid Al-Karti a starting berth, replacing Ashraf Mehdioui.
Marwan Saadan earned a place in the starting lineup, while goalkeeper Mehdi Benabid was preferred over Salahuddin Shihab.
The Moroccan starting XI was as follows:
Mehdi Benabid, Bolksout, Mousawi, Marwan Saadan, Bouftini, Rabih Harimat, Amin Zahzouz, Walid Al-Karti, Karim Barqaoui, Anas Bash, Abdul Razak Hamdallah
Morocco began its Arab Cup campaign with a 3-1 win over Comoros, while Oman were defeated 2-1 by Saudi Arabia in their opener.
